Use of Field Data to Support European Water Framework Directive Quality Standards for Dissolved Metals

Quality standards (QS) for dissolved metals in freshwatershave been proposed under the European Water FrameworkDirective (WFD) and are based mainly upon laboratoryecotoxicity data. Uncertainties remain about laboratory-to-field extrapolation to establish QS that are neither over-nor underprotective. Freshwater benthic macroinvertebratesare a group of organisms of known sensitivity to heavymetals. We analyzed a dataset from England and Wales ofdissolved metal concentrations (cadmium, chromium,copper, iron, nickel, lead, and zinc) and associated benthicinvertebrate community metrics, using piecewise regression,quantile regression, and information on metal concentrations consistent with good quality status. Analysis of thesefield data suggests that dissolved metal QS proposedunder the WFD are similar to metal concentrations in riversassociated with unimpaired benthic invertebrate assemblages in England and Wales. The only exceptions tothis are QS for iron and zinc, where use of relativelylarge assessment factors leads to standards that aresubstantially below concentrations associated with impairedinvertebrate assemblages in the field.
